A new statue of Abbé Pierre, a Catholic priest accused of sexual abuse, has sparked controversy in Toulouse. The artwork, titled 'Silentium' by James Colomina, depicts the priest in a provocative manner to highlight the Catholic Church's concealment of abuse. The statue was displayed in a deconsecrated church, aiming to provoke societal reflection on hidden truths. Teljes cikk (Euronews.com)
